CSX names Foote as CEO, following death of Harrison

(Reuters) – CSX Corp , the third-largest U.S. railroad, on Friday named Jim Foote as chief executive officer, succeeding Hunter Harrison, who died last week only months into the railroad’s ambitious turnaround plan.
